45:9A-9. Application for license
Any person desiring to commence the practice of dispensing and fitting hearing aids in this State shall file with the secretary of the committee an application, to be furnished by said secretary and verified by oath of the applicant, stating therein that he is a person of good moral character, more than 18 years of age, has received training and has had experience in the practice of dispensing and fitting hearing aids. The applicant shall file with the secretary of the committee a fee of $20.00 for the examination.
L.1973, c. 19, s. 9, eff. Jan. 31, 1973.
